Curb appeal landscaping services involve enhancing the exterior appearance of a property through a combination of design, planting, and maintenance. These services typically include planting flowers, shrubs, and trees, installing mulch or decorative stones, trimming and pruning existing greenery, and adding features like edging or small landscape structures. The goal is to create an inviting, well-maintained look that boosts the overall attractiveness of a home or commercial property. Homeowners often seek these services when preparing to sell, hosting events, or simply wanting to improve the visual appeal of their outdoor space.

Many common problems can be addressed with curb appeal landscaping. Overgrown bushes, patchy lawns, and unkempt flower beds can detract from a property’s appearance and may even reduce its value. Additionally, poorly designed or neglected landscaping can lead to issues like soil erosion or drainage problems. Local contractors can help solve these issues by tidying up overgrown areas, introducing new plantings to add color and structure, and implementing landscape features that prevent erosion or improve water flow. These improvements not only make the property more attractive but can also help maintain its structural integrity.

The overview below groups typical Curb Appeal Landscaping proj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Landscaping Projects - Typical costs for routine landscaping tasks like planting flowers, installing mulch, or minor lawn improvements generally range from $250-$600. Many projects fall within this middle range, depending on the scope and materials used.

Mid-Size Landscaping Enhancements - Larger projects such as installing new pathways, upgrading irrigation systems, or adding decorative features usually cost between $1,000-$3,000. These are common for homeowners seeking noticeable upgrades without extensive overhaul.

Full Yard Makeovers - Complete landscape redesigns or significant renovations often range from $4,000-$10,000, with some complex projects exceeding this amount. Many local contractors handle projects in this range, though larger, more intricate jobs can push beyond $15,000.

Large or Complex Installations - Extensive landscaping work like retaining walls, large patios, or custom features can cost $10,000 or more. While fewer projects reach this tier, local pros are available to handle these high-end or detailed jobs, which can vary widely based on design and materials.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

When evaluating landscape service providers for curb appeal improvements, it’s important to consider their experience with similar projects. Homeowners should inquire about the types of landscaping work the contractors have performed in the past and whether they have successfully handled projects comparable in size and scope. A contractor’s familiarity with local conditions and styles can also influence the outcome, ensuring that the work aligns well with the neighborhood’s aesthetic and environmental considerations.

Clear, written expectations are essential to a successful project. Pros should provide detailed descriptions of the services they will deliver, including the scope of work, materials to be used, and any specific design elements. Having these expectations documented helps prevent misunderstandings and ensures that both parties are aligned on the project’s goals. Homeowners are encouraged to ask for written proposals or contracts that outline these details before work begins.

Reputable references and effective communication are key indicators of a reliable service provider. Homeowners can ask local contractors for references from previous clients with similar projects and follow up to learn about their experiences. Good communication throughout the process - including responsiveness, clarity, and willingness to address questions - can significantly impact the overall satisfaction with the project.
